Three translucent cornflowers seem to float on an immaculate background, captured in an almost unreal light. Their deep navy blue contrasts with the delicate transparency of the petals, creating a work that is both botanical and graphic. A breath of lightness that invites contemplation.
Three cornflowers unfold in a cascade on a vertical canvas, treated in a technique evoking a radiographic image. The navy blue dense at the heart of each flower gradually fades into paler, more translucent shades on the edges of the petals, revealing fine veins like a network of luminous veins. The slender stems, a delicate blue-grey, connect the corollas together in a natural upward movement. In the background, a few ghostly leaves in a bluish white complete the composition without ever weighing it down. The entirely white background highlights this play of transparencies and contrasts, where the deep black of the floral center contrasts with the vaporous lightness of the contours. This pictorial approach gives the subject a dimension that is almost scientific while preserving all its vegetable poetry. The whole exudes a rare impression of freshness and graphic purity for a floral composition.

This cornflower painting plays on the transparency of the petals to create an almost radiographic effect, where the veins and stems can be distinguished through the floral fibers. The deep navy blue of the heart of the flowers contrasts with the paler, diaphanous shades of the outlines, almost pastel white. This technique gives a feeling of lightness and movement, as if the three cornflowers were floating on their immaculate background. The whole evokes an unusual graphic softness for a floral subject.
This navy blue and white cornflower painting fits particularly well in a bedroom or living room with neutral tones, where its delicate palette can breathe. Placed in an entrance hall, it brings a refined touch from the first steps into the accommodation. Its vertical composition and clean white background also make it an excellent choice for a hallway or office, where it structures the space without weighing it down. The deep blue naturally dialogues with light or anthracite walls.
To combine this translucent cornflower painting with your decor, focus on accessories in the navy blue or ivory tones present in the work. A midnight blue cushion or an ecru rug will echo the shades of the canvas without competing with it. This watercolor cornflower painting also goes well with light wood furniture or discreet touches of gold, which come to warm the freshness of the blue and white dominant in the composition.
